Types of Loan Interest
✅ 1. Simple Interest
Simple interest is calculated only on the principal amount (the original loan).
Formula:
iniCopyEditInterest = (Principal × Rate × Time) ÷ 100
- Principal (P) = Loan amount
- Rate (R) = Interest rate (annual)
- Time (T) = Loan term in years
Example:
Loan Amount = $10,000
Interest Rate = 5%
Term = 3 years
= (10,000 × 5 × 3) ÷ 100 = $1,500 interest
✅ 2. Compound Interest
Compound interest is calculated on both the principal and accumulated interest. Most loans (like credit cards or mortgages) use compound interest.
Formula:
iniCopyEditA = P(1 + r/n)ⁿᵗ
Where:
- A = Total amount (principal + interest)
- P = Principal
- r = Annual interest rate
- n = Number of compounding periods per year
- t = Time in years
This method results in higher interest payments than simple interest.
How to Calculate Loan Payments Manually
For fixed-rate loans (like most car or RV loans), you can use this formula to estimate monthly payments:
Formula:
iniCopyEditEMI = [P × r × (1 + r)^n] ÷ [(1 + r)^n – 1]
Where:
- EMI = Equated Monthly Installment
- P = Principal Loan Amount
- r = Monthly interest rate
- n = Loan tenure in months

Tips to Minimize Interest on a Loan
- 💰 Choose a shorter loan term: Less time = less total interest
- 💸 Make extra payments: Paying more each month reduces the interest faster
- 📉 Shop for lower rates: Compare lenders to find the best deal
- 🔁 Refinance if possible: Swap your loan for one with better terms later

❓ What is APR?
APR (Annual Percentage Rate) includes both the interest rate and fees. It’s a better reflection of the true loan cost.
